Continuous integration (CI) is the practice of automatically building and testing code changes as they are made. This allows developers to detect and fix errors quickly, and it helps ensure that the code base is always in a deployable state.

Continuous deployment (CD) is the practice of automatically deploying code changes to a production environment. This allows developers to get new features and fixes to users as quickly as possible.

AWS CodePipeline is a service that can be used to automate the process of building, testing, and deploying code changes.
To set up a CI pipeline using CodePipeline, you will need to create a new CodePipeline pipeline. To do this, log into the AWS console and navigate to the CodePipeline service.
Click the "Create Pipeline" button to begin.
On the "Select Pipeline Settings" page, give your pipeline a name and choose a region. Then, click the "Next" button.
On the "Add Source" page, select "GitHub" as the source provider. Then, choose the repository and branch that you want to use for your pipeline. Finally, click the "Next" button.
On the "Add Build Stage" page, select "AWS CodeBuild" as the build provider. Then, choose a name for your build stage and click the "Next" button.
On the "Configure Build Stage" page, select the "Linux, Ubuntu" operating system and the "Standard" runtime. Then, choose the "aws/codebuild/standard:4.0" image.

Azure DevOps is a service that can be used to automate the process of building, testing, and deploying code changes.
To set up a CI pipeline using Azure DevOps, you will need to create a new Azure DevOps project. To do this, log into the Azure portal and navigate to the Azure DevOps service.
Click the "New Project" button to begin.
Give your project a name and then click the "Create" button.
Your Azure DevOps project is now ready to use.
Azure Pipelines is a service that can be used to automate the process of building, testing, and deploying code changes.
To set up a CI pipeline using Azure Pipelines, you will need to create a new Azure Pipeline. To do this, log into the Azure portal and navigate to the Azure Pipelines service.
Click the "New Pipeline" button to begin.
On the "Select a Source" page, select "GitHub" as the source provider. Then, choose the repository and branch that you want to use for your pipeline. Finally, click the "Continue" button.
On the "Select a Template" page, select the "Starter pipeline" template and click the "Continue" button.
